📚 Vehicle History
Brand Heritage
Dodge Legacy:
Dodge has a long history of producing muscle cars, trucks, and family vehicles, known for performance and bold styling.
Model Evolution
Avenger First Gen:
The Avenger was originally introduced as a coupe in the mid-1990s, later returning as a sedan based on Chrysler's global platforms.
Avenger Js Generation:
This generation (2008-2014) marked the transition to a four-door sedan, sharing its platform with the Chrysler Sebring, offering a more spacious and family-oriented package.
Production
Production Period:
2007 - 2014 (for this sedan generation)
Production Location
Assembly Plant:
Sterling Heights Assembly Plant, Sterling Heights, Michigan, USA
